Short Interest in CareTrust REIT, Inc. (NYSE:CTRE) Drops By 37.7%

CareTrust REIT, Inc. (NYSE:CTREGet Free Report) was the recipient of a large decline in short interest during the month of August. As of August 31st, there was short interest totaling 15,432,408 shares, a decline of 37.7% from the August 15th total of 24,756,021 shares.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 2,472,030 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 6.2 days. Currently, 6.6% of the company’s stock are sold short.

About CareTrust REIT

(Get Free Report)

CareTrust REIT, Inc is a healthcare-focused real estate investment trust that owns and manages a portfolio of healthcare-related properties across the United States. The company primarily invests in properties that are leased to healthcare operators under long-term, typically triple-net lease agreements.

CareTrust’s portfolio includes skilled nursing facilities, assisted living facilities, independent living communities, memory care properties and other healthcare-related real estate. Its tenants are responsible for operating the facilities and generally cover property-level expenses such as taxes, insurance and maintenance under the terms of the leases.

CareTrust was established in 2014 through a separation from The Ensign Group, a healthcare services company.
